About The Role
As an HGV Technician, you will play a key role in maintaining and repairing our heavy goods vehicles to keep them operating safely and efficiently. Working closely with our Workshop Manager and friendly team, you will use your mechanical expertise to diagnose issues, carry out repairs, and ensure our vehicles remain in top condition.
What You'll Be Doing
- Carrying out routine maintenance and repairs on HGVs using your mechanical knowledge and hand tools
- Diagnosing faults and troubleshooting equipment issues efficiently
- Assembling and disassembling vehicle components as required
- Using power tools confidently and safely
- Supporting workshop operations with safe use of forklifts or excavators
- Communicating clearly with customers about vehicle status and repair needs
- Keeping accurate records of work completed and parts used
What We're Looking For
- Strong mechanical skills and experience working on HGVs
- Welding and electrical experience (highly beneficial)
- Ability to operate forklifts or excavators (preferred)
- A positive attitude and a genuine team player
- Commitment to high-quality work and safe working practices
- Irtec Certificate (preferred but not essential)
